Output 75ff88db362b1596d9659e351485754b67ef4a6008926ab65b8c6dd3e87658cd:2

value
12029428
script pubkey
OP_0 OP_PUSHBYTES_20 babf2e4602cc0d8eb1a2cc955efbe6d05dc940e4
address
bc1qh2lju3szesxcavdzej24a7lx6pwujs8yayyyfn
transaction
75ff88db362b1596d9659e351485754b67ef4a6008926ab65b8c6dd3e87658cd
spent
true